$0.1/$0.25 No-Limit Hold'em (8 handed)

Known players:
[tg]MP2$24.18:///////;MP3$5.70:///////;CO$25.35:///////;BU$29.91:///////;SB$25.87:///////;BB$4.19:///////;UTG2 (Hero)$42.61:///////;MP1$35.44:///////;[/tg]

Preflop: Hero is UTG2 with 3:h, 3:c.
Hero raises to $0.75, MP1 raises to $1.75, 6 folds, Hero calls $1.00.

Flop: ($3.85) Q:d, 4:s, 4:d (2 players)
Hero checks, MP1 checks.

Turn: ($3.85) 3:d (2 players)
Hero bets $2.90, MP1 raises to $6.00, Hero raises to $16.00, MP1 raises to $33.69, Hero calls $17.69.

River: ($71.23) 8:c (2 players)

Final Pot: $71.23.

his play could be made by QQ and 44, but he can simply overplay flush or A4, maybe even 4x kind of hands.
So I'd say nh vs a gambler type of player.
Against a nit you can think about calling minr on turn and play c/c on river for pot control.
If you were beat it's just a setup and a cooler.
